Steve A. Evans (aka Popeye)

Steve A. Evans (aka Popeye), a lifelong resident of Brooklyn, N.Y., truck driver for Southern Wines and Spirits, member of Local Teamsters Union # 917 passed away unexpectedly on the job, Tuesday, April 25, 2017.

 

Steve was born on August 10, 1950 in Brooklyn, N.Y. where he was an active member of his neighborhood Coney Island. A local staple on the Coney Island Boardwalk, he was well-known to locals and tourists alike, usually found in his favorite place, Ruby’s Bar and Grille. No stranger to being the “life of the party”, Steve was notorious to be the first one to “cut a rug”  as he called it, usually to his favorite artists Donna Summer and Neil Diamond, and he was the first to admit his love of the classics and golden oldies especially the Motown era.

 

A loving father and grandfather, Steve is survived by his ex-wife Vivian Evans (née Diaz), his three children; Vanessa Evans, Demi Evans, and Stephen Evans, as well as three grandchildren, Brien Evans-Magno, Scarlett Evans, and Juliette Evans. He is predeceased by his parents George Evans, and Beatrice Evans (née Olsewski), as well as sister Annie DuMaine (née Evans).

 

He will be forever loved, and though he will be missed, he will never be forgotten.
